EPSON Stylus Scan 2500
The scanner mechanism requires no adjustment for any service operation
provided you closely follow the specifications in this manual and the
instructions in Chapter 4 "Disassembly and Assembly".

5.1 Required Adjustments

The Stylus Scan printer mechanism requires the adjustments shown in Table
5-1. Perform the necessary adjustment referring to the steps and figures
described throughout this chapter. Table 5-2 provides a list of necessary
adjustments and the conditions when they are required.
